Rescuing Titanic, A true story of quiet bravery in the North Atlantic
Discover the gripping tale of bravery and heroism in Rescuing Titanic: A True Story of Quiet Bravery in the North Atlantic by Flora Delargy. Published in 2021, this beautifully illustrated book spans 80 pages and takes you on a remarkable journey aboard the Carpathia, the little ship that answered the Titanic's distress call. Delargy, a talented debut author, draws on meticulous research and personal family history—her grandfather worked in the shipyard where the Titanic was built—to bring this poignant story to life.
